
Checkers to broadcast away games on FREE TEAMLINE
October 22, 2004 - ECHL (ECHL)
Charlotte Checkers News Release
CHARLOTTE, NC âAll Charlotte Checkers road games during the 2004-05 season will be broadcast through FREE TEAMLINE. Fans can listen to the broadcasts through the Internet or over the phone.
1. To listen to the Checkers through the Internet, log on to the Checkers web site at www.gocheckers.com and then click on the TEAMLINE logo.
2. To listen to the Checkers road game broadcasts on the phone, call 1-800-846-4700 (TOLL FREE IN THE UNITED STATES & CANADA) to get to TEAMLINE. After dialing the toll-free number listed above, enter the Charlotte Checkers TEAM CODE of 2820. Fans will be directly connected to the broadcast. The very first time a fan calls in, they will be prompted to enter their telephone number. This only needs to be done once. After that, every time they call in they will be transferred right to the Checkers broadcast. Keep in mind that if a fan is calling from the United States and Canada, there are no long distance or roaming charges. If fans are calling from a cell phone, minutes will be deducted from their plan.
Whether you follow the Checkers road games on the web or on the phone, both options are completely FREE.
